What is Social Listening, Anyway?

what is social listening

In simple terms, social listening is paying attention to what people are saying online about topics that matter to your business. And we’re talking about the good kind of listening, where you’re actively looking for people who are talking about moving, cleaning out their homes, or tackling big projects that need junk removal. When you catch these conversations, you can swoop in and offer your help at just the right moment.

 

Here’s Why It Works for Junk Removal Companies:

You Can Find Leads Before They Even Google You

 People talk about their junk removal needs on social media, forums, and even in neighborhood groups like Nextdoor before they ever think to search for a service. By using social listening, you’re there when they mention needing help with something like cleaning out their garage or moving old furniture.

Timing is Everything

 You don’t have to wait for the phone to ring. Social listening lets you get in on conversations while people are actively thinking about junk removal. Imagine someone’s asking for advice about moving or cleaning out a basement, and you’re right there, offering your services. You couldn’t get a better timing if you tried!

You Can Outshine Your Competitors

 Social listening isn’t just about finding your next lead, it’s about keeping an eye on what your competitors are doing, too. If you see complaints or frustrations about other junk removal services, that’s your chance to step in and show how you do it better.

You Get a Pulse on Local Trends

 Stay on top of what’s happening in your community. Whether it’s a neighborhood renovation project or a local event, you can use social listening to see what’s being talked about and how you can position yourself to help with junk removal right then and there.

 

Setting Up Social Listening in 3 Simple Steps:

1. Pick the Right Tools

There are plenty of tools out there to help you track mentions and conversations. Some good ones to check out are:

Hootsuite: You can manage your social accounts and monitor mentions all in one spot

Brand24: Great for tracking keywords, mentions, and seeing who’s talking about junk removal.

Mention: Helps you monitor what’s being said about your business and competitors.

Syndr AI: Automates content creation and social media management, helping track brand mentions and conversations across platforms.

 

2. Set Up Alerts for Key Phrases

Get alerts for things like:

“Need junk hauling”

“Cleaning out my garage”

“Moving soon”

“Decluttering help”

“Who’s got junk removal recommendations?”

 

With these alerts, you’ll be notified every time someone’s talking about needing your services, and you can jump in fast.

 

3. Engage Right Away

 The key is to be quick and helpful. When you see someone asking about junk removal or needing help, don’t wait! Respond with a friendly message like,

 “I saw your post about needing help with your garage cleanout! I run [Your Business Name], and we specialize in quick, same-day junk removal. Let me know if you want more info!”

 Just like that, you’ve turned a casual conversation into a lead.
